Understanding Counter Intelligence
Counterintelligence fundamentals encompass the vital methods and techniques employed to protect sensitive information and assets from foreign intelligence services. It involves a proactive and reactive approach, detecting threats posed by hostile actors, while also working to neutralize their efforts. A sound counterintelligence program requires a multi-faceted framework, including human intelligence gathering, technological tools, and rigorous security protocols.
- Counterintelligence analysts play a crucial role in evaluating threats, creating countermeasures, and providing timely intelligence to decision-makers.
- Effective communication and cooperation between intelligence agencies, law enforcement, and private sector entities are essential for a robust counterintelligence effort.
- The constant evolution of technology requires continuous adaptation and improvement in counterintelligence methods to stay ahead of evolving threats.
